Will Abstract

Warren County, TN Will Book 3 page 138 dated 4 December 1852
I, John Allison, do make and publish this my last will and testament.
1st, I direct that my funeral expenses and just debts be paid.
2nd, I bequeath to my beloved wife Rachael Allison the house and land north and west of James Allison's during her life or widowhood, then to go to James Allison and his heirs. Rachael also to receive stock, furniture, tools, etc.. The balance of the estate to be sold and equally divided amongst my heirs.
I also bequeath to my grandson Jefferson Thaxton one bay filly and my saddle.
I appoint John Miller my executor.
Witnesses William Bonner Sr. and John M. Little [this should be Lytle].
Proved in open court 3 January 1853.
Warren County Will Book 3 page 240 on 15 March
1855 settlement was made with John Miller executor of John Allison Sr. deceased.
